Job description

Temporary - 12 Months


Location - Onsite 5 days per week in either Southampton, London or Bedford, UK.


We are looking for an HR Generalist to support leaders and employees within the UK across all aspects of the employee lifecycle and people strategy of a growing global organisation. Joining a large EMEA-wide HR team in a dynamic and fast-paced environment, this role will partner with senior management and play a key role in supporting the business through an exciting period of growth.


This role offers broad exposure across HR, working closely with leaders and specialist teams across Talent Acquisition, Talent Management and Compensation & Benefits. You'll have the opportunity to build strong relationships across the business, contribute to key people initiatives and gain valuable experience within a global organisation.


This role will be a key business partner to functional managers, supporting day-to-day HR activities as well as wider initiatives across employee engagement, workforce planning, organisational change and HR transformation.


Responsibilities:


  • Provide HR support to employees and managers, responding to queries and supporting HR issues and programmes.

  • Maintain accurate HR records and data, supporting employee status changes and HR communications.

  • Track workforce data to support hiring, retention and workforce planning activities.

  • Support performance management processes, career development and talent initiatives.

  • Partner with the HR team on employee relations matters and contribute to employee engagement initiatives.

  • Use HR systems and data to generate reports and provide insights to support business decisions.

  • Support organisational changes and HR-led change initiatives, including team restructures and changes to reporting lines.

  • Deliver clear and timely communications on HR programmes, policies and organisational changes.

  • Support the transition of HR activities to the HR Hub in Manila, including knowledge transfer and acting as a local point of contact for regional stakeholders.

  • Identify opportunities for continuous improvement and support the standardisation of HR processes to improve efficiency and employee experience.


Required / Minimum Qualifications:


  • 2 years of HR advisory experience required.

  • Bachelor’s degree in Human Resources, Business, Organizational Development, Psychology or a related field.

  • Familiarity with HR principles, policies, and employment laws.

  • Strong interpersonal, verbal and written communication skills.

  • Ability to handle confidential information with integrity and discretion.

  • Strong organizational skills with attention to detail and ability to manage multiple priorities.

  • Proficiency in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, Outlook, Smartsheet); experience with HRIS systems (Oracle HCM preferred) a plus.

  • Data Analytics experience preferred.
